The regional environment contributes substantially to the persistent threat of lumber pests. Weston experiences a wide variety of climate condition, including freezing winter season nights and extremely hot, dry summertimes. Some homeowner wrongly believe that the freezing winter season temperature levels are enough to naturally control or kill off insect pests. In reality, subterranean termites are highly resilient and simply pull away to deep underground nests where soil temperatures and moisture levels stay totally steady. From these concealed below ground pathways, they construct mud tunnels to travel securely up into the warm timber frames of heated homes, feeding on structural woods throughout the year without revealing any obvious external indications.

Today's industry utilizes two main kinds of barriers, picked based upon whether the property is newly built or currently standing. Physical barriers are normally fitted throughout the building stage of a new home. This approach involves positioning strong metal‑mesh or treated‑plastic sheets or collars around service pipes and along the structure before the concrete piece is poured. These physical elements don't eliminate termites; rather, they are too robust for the pests to chomp through, engaging them to emerge into the open where they can be easily detected during routine inspections.

Modern chemical barrier technology has actually advanced considerably gradually. The majority of the liquids used in a Termite Barrier Weston are now non-repellent, indicating foraging termites can not pick up the chemical in the soil and will burrow directly through the cured area. As they take a trip underground, they get the active substance on their bodies and distribute it to other nest members through their typical grooming behavior. This transfer mechanism ultimately reaches the whole nest, leading to the total removal of the home colony.
Homeowner can likewise take easy and useful steps to keep the stability of their protective system. It is crucial to guarantee that the soil level around your house is not built up over the top of the barrier. Landscaping jobs, heavy garden mulch, and new garden beds must never ever be placed directly against the external walls, as they can bridge the cured zone and allow pests to bypass the security. It is likewise essential to keep the area around the foundations as dry as possible. Repairing leaking garden taps, preserving downpipes, and keeping weep holes clear of particles will make the surrounding soil much less attractive to foraging pests.
The risk of leaving your house vulnerable is massive. In Australia, common structure insurance coverage does not pay for structural damage triggered by termites, as it's thought about an avoidable upkeep problem. Subsequently, house owners must pay the bill for fixing harmed beams, joists, or roofing system framing if an infestation strikes.
